Commercial Description:
Saison Dupont is a classic Belgian farmhouse ale. This is a beautifully balanced, complex beer that has a refreshing fruitiness and long, dry finish. It is bottled unfiltered so it may be cloudy or have a slight sediment but this is normal and perfectly natural.

Bottle from Total Wine in Naples, FL. Pours a hazy gold with a thick frothy head. Wonderful complex aroma of lemon rind, fresh hay, yeast, fruit. Very nice feathery and earthly texture, with a non-prickly carbonation. The flavor is so well-balanced between the malt, sweetness, dryness, and bitterness. Flavors that come out are lemon, yeast, spice, pineapple, bread, and herbal hops. Finish is semi-dry and yeasty. Not much sourness. A classic example of the style and not a huge palate killer. Pairs well with seafood or cheese.
